Exports In 2018, Sri Lanka exported $1.23M in Frozen Fruits and Nuts, making it the 77th largest exporter of Frozen Fruits and Nuts in the world. At the same year, Frozen Fruits and Nuts was the 363rd most exported product in Sri Lanka. The main destination of Frozen Fruits and Nuts exports from Sri Lanka are: Switzerland ($488k), Italy ($444k), Australia ($96.8k), Belgium ($72.6k), and Germany ($42.7k).

The fastest growing export markets for Frozen Fruits and Nuts of Sri Lanka between 2021 and 2022 were Switzerland ($259k), Australia ($91.4k), and Belgium ($72.6k).

Imports In 2022, Sri Lanka imported $98.8k in Frozen Fruits and Nuts, becoming the 138th largest importer of Frozen Fruits and Nuts in the world. At the same year, Frozen Fruits and Nuts was the 967th most imported product in Sri Lanka. Sri Lanka imports Frozen Fruits and Nuts primarily from: China ($79.3k), France ($9.11k), Australia ($6.67k), Singapore ($1.87k), and United Arab Emirates ($1.53k).

The fastest growing import markets in Frozen Fruits and Nuts for Sri Lanka between 2021 and 2022 were China ($43.2k), France ($9.1k), and United Arab Emirates ($1.24k).
